Position Summary | Bryant University seeks an Associate Director to join the University Marketing and Communication team for a pivotal role in enhancing Bryant University’s brand visibility, engagement, and reputation through strategic content creation and communication initiatives. This role is responsible for developing and implementing comprehensive content and marketing strategies to support the work and objectives laid out by senior leaders including the President’s Office and VP of Advancement as well as other key University leaders. Reporting to the Senior Director and partnering with University Advancement, this role is responsible for developing and implementing communications initiatives and storylines that articulate Bryant’s values and bold vision set forth within its Vision 2030 strategic plan. In addition, this role would also support institutional initiatives, such as Women’s Summit and Healthcare Summit, which play a dual role in community / sponsorship engagement and thought leadership. Bryant University is a private New England university with a tradition of innovation and a global vision for success. Our strategic plan, Vision 2030 , sets a trajectory for the next decade through academic excellence, outstanding student life, competitive athletics, and student outcomes among the nation’s top 1% for ROI.
